Part 01 前言
在DC-DC BUCK電路的設計中,電感的選型很關鍵。直覺上,大家可能會認為,更大的負載電流意味著需要處理更大的功率,那這樣是不是理應需要一個更強大——也就是感值更大——的電感呢?然而,正確的答案看起來有悖常理:負載電流越大,所需的電感值反而越小。接下來我們就以BUCK電路為例分析一下這個問題。
Part 02 BUCK電路電感設計的核心
關鍵設計參數1:紋波電流ΔiL
我們首先回顧一下BUCK電路中電感電流的基本關系。在穩定工作狀態下,電感兩端的"伏秒平衡"原則要求在一個開關周期內,其電流的上升量和下降量必須相等。這個變化量就是電感紋波電流的峰峰值ΔiL。
在開關管導通期間Ton,電感電流上升,其變化量為:
這個公式表明,在輸入/輸出電壓和開關頻率固定的情況下,電感值L的選擇與我們期望的電流紋波ΔiL直接相關。
關鍵設計參數2:電流紋波率r
之前的文章我們介紹了電流紋波率r的概念,r存在的意義是為了在不同的負載條件下都能對電源設計進行一致性的評估和優化電源性能。
其中,Iout是指輸出的直流負載電流,也等于電感的直流平均電流IDC。
我們在設計一個BUCK電源之前通常要預先設定一個目標紋波率r。例如,r=0.4是一個常見的經驗值。這意味著,我們希望電感紋波電流的峰峰值始終是直流輸出電流的40%。這個保持r值恒定的設計理念,是理解負載電流與電感值關系的關鍵所在。
Part 03 實例分析
負載電流變化如何影響電感值?我們通過一個具體的計算案例來分析一下吧。
假設設計參數設定如下:
輸入電壓Vin=12V
輸出電壓Vout=3.3V
開關頻率fs=300kHz
目標電流紋波率r=0.4
首先,計算占空比D:
D = Vout / Vin = 3.3V /12V = 0.275
輕負載條件
假設負載電流Iout1 = 1A。
1.計算期望的紋波電流ΔiL1:
為了維持r=0.4,我們期望的紋波電流為:
2.計算所需的電感值L1:
將ΔiL1代入電感核心公式:
因此,在1A負載下,我們需要一個約20μH的電感來滿足40%紋波率的設計目標。
重負載條件
現在,我們將負載電流加倍,Iout2=2A,并保持其他所有設計目標,尤其是r=0.4不變。
1.計算期望的紋波電流ΔiL2:
為了繼續維持r=0.4,新的期望紋波電流也必須加倍:
2.計算所需的電感值L2:
此時,電路的伏秒積(Vin-Vout)× D/fs 并沒有改變,因為它僅由電壓和頻率決定。為了讓紋波電流ΔiL從0.4A增大到0.8A,唯一的方法就是減小電感L。
通過計算我們清晰地看到,L2≈L1/2。
Part 04 注意事項
既然負載越重,所需的感值越小,這是否意味著我們可以用一個更小封裝的電感來應對大電流呢?答案是否定的。電感的物理尺寸并不僅僅由感值決定,更重要的是由其電流承載能力決定。
當負載電流加倍時,盡管所需的電感值減半了,但峰值電流也相應加倍,導致其需要處理的峰值能量同樣加倍了。更大的能量需求意味著需要更大的磁芯體積來避免磁飽和,同時,更大的直流和峰值電流也需要更粗的銅線來減小損耗和溫升。因此,電感的尺寸最終與負載電流成正比。